Dear Helen:  You can find USAID funding by sector (democracy and governance, environment, health, education, etc), as well as National Endowment for Democracy funding and aggregated U.S. non-USAID, non-NED funding for some 165 recipient countries from 1990-2004 at the Democracy Assistance Project website:
http://www.pitt.edu/~politics/democracy/democracy.html
We also provide USAID subsector totals within the democracy and governance sector (i.e. Elections and Political Processes, Rule of Law, Civil Society, and Governance).
